About this event
Snowdon24 2027 Yr Wyddfa (Snowdon) is the highest mountain in Eryri (Snowdonia) and England and Wales. It peaks at an impressive 1,085 m (3,560 feet). Starting and finishing at the foot of this iconic mountain, your challenge is to ascend and descend Yr Wyddfa as many times as possible in 24 hours. For solo runners, this is the ultimate endurance challenge requiring great physical and mental stamina. The current record is 8 laps - can you beat it? Being UTMB-indexed, this is also a great qualifying or preparation race for UTMB Mont Blanc. The individual challenges include a 50k, 100k, and 100m mile UTMB-indexed challenge. Snowdon 24 can also be entered as a pair or team (up to 5). Taking part in a relay format is a fantastic and unique way for people to come together for 24 hours as friends, colleagues, or teammates and work towards a shared goal, whether that's many ascents or just to keep going and raise money for charity. Every person in the team contributes, whether they make one ascent or ten. Race and Route Information Black Diamond Yr Wyddfa
